Schneider frequency converter ATV61

2015-11-30View Original

Thread Content

Is it normal for ATV61 to have an unstable output frequency while in operation (for example, if set to 17Hz, the value fluctuates between 17.2, 17.3, and 16.9)? Additionally, the no-load voltage measured is over 800 volts.
Reply #22015-11-30
Is the frequency signal sent to the inverter 4-20mA? It is likely to be a slight frequency fluctuation caused by interference. Also, where was the over 800V voltage you mentioned measured? Which voltage are you referring to?
Reply #32015-11-30
The value set by the resistor also fluctuates (I have remote control and local control); the voltage is measured at the motor output when the frequency is adjusted to a certain value (by removing the cable connected to the motor).
Reply #42015-11-30
Are you using manual control or PID control? If it’s PID control, then the PID parameters haven’t been set properly.
